Description:
-
This course introduces students to transient analysis of networks using linear circuitmodels. Systemdifferential equations are set up and solved using both classical and Laplace techniques. In addition to analysis of circuits containing R, L and C components, and step-function and sinusoidal sources, it includes impulse functionmethods, transfer functions and Bode plots. SPICE is used to simulate systemresponses. Laboratory experiments are used to reinforce the theoretical concepts. (prereq: EE-201,MA-235)
